A workshop register built for billable skill growth

Most AI training sells excitement. We sell repeatable drills. Each session at our Kelowna training studio follows a workshop register: warm-up exercise, paired practice, facilitator feedback, and a take-home skill checklist. You leave with artefacts — scoped briefs, revised client emails, pricing worksheets — not vague inspiration.

Whether you are a freelance consultant near Bernard Avenue, a marketing coordinator downtown, or a team lead shipping client deliverables across British Columbia, our programmes map AI tool use to professional standards. We emphasise scope quality, speed-to-value for billable hours, and communication skills that keep client relationships steady when AI output needs human refinement.

Our facilitators come from delivery backgrounds — agency work, contract writing, operations — not from motivational speaking circuits. They model how to document AI-assisted work, flag limitations honestly, and price services that include human review time. That honesty is central to our brand: skill outcomes you can demonstrate, not income promises we cannot substantiate.

Round-table practice, not lecture hall theory

Every cohort sits at workshop tables sized for conversation. Facilitators circulate while pairs run timed exercises: one learner scopes a task, the other critiques output quality. This register mirrors how professional teams actually adopt AI — through iteration, feedback, and documented standards.

We cap enrolment so every participant receives spoken feedback at least twice per session. Slides are minimal; handouts are checklists you can pin above your desk. Weekend intensives compress the same register into two focused days for travellers from elsewhere in BC or Alberta.

Corporate teams can request a private register tailored to their delivery standards — same drills, customised examples from your industry vertical, with confidentiality agreements available on request.
